Wildfire in Miryang, Gyeongnam Spreads with Strong Winds... National Disaster Crisis Alert Raised to 'Severe' Level

[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Lee Seryeong] On the morning of the 31st, a wildfire that broke out in Bubuk-myeon, Miryang-si, Gyeongnam, spread significantly due to dry weather and strong winds, prompting the issuance of a national crisis alert at the 'Severe' level.


At around 9:25 a.m. on the 31st, after receiving a fire report, firefighting personnel were dispatched to extinguish the fire. However, by around 11 a.m., the wind blowing southward at 3.9 m/s suddenly changed to a strong wind with a gust speed of 11 m/s, causing the fire to spread along the ridge.


According to Gyeongnam Fire Department, the ignition point is about 180 meters away from residential areas, and currently, 476 residents from approximately 100 households in nearby areas including Muyeon Village have evacuated.


The Fire Agency issued Nationwide Fire Mobilization Order No. 1 at around 11:40 a.m., and the Korea Forest Service issued Wildfire Level 3 and the national crisis alert for wildfire disaster at the severe level at around 11:45 a.m.


Fire Mobilization Order No. 1 mobilizes 5% of firefighting forces from other cities and provinces, with firefighting personnel from Gyeongnam as well as Busan, Daegu, Ulsan, and Gyeongbuk being deployed.


Wildfire Level 3 is issued when the estimated damage area is between 100 and less than 3,000 hectares, the average wind speed is 11 m/s or higher, and the firefighting time is expected to be between 24 and 48 hours.


It allows mobilization of 100% of personnel from responsible agencies, 50% from adjacent agencies, 100% of equipment from responsible agencies, up to 50% of available equipment from adjacent agencies, and 100% of available firefighting helicopters at the metropolitan level.


The national crisis alert at the severe level for wildfires applies when 70% or more of the area has a wildfire risk index of 86 or higher, or when multiple wildfires occur simultaneously and there is a high likelihood of spreading into a large-scale wildfire.


Near the fire site are residential areas and facilities such as Muyeon Village, Hwasan Village, Yongpo Village, Gugok Village, livestock barns, Chunhwa Industrial Complex, Miryang Detention Center, and Heeyun Nursing Hospital. Currently, a defense line is being established mainly around residential areas, focusing on fire suppression efforts.
